This section provides detailed protocols for the analysis of a mammalian diacylglycerol kinase, DGKθ, including an activity assay, a kinetic analysis, preparation of small unilamellar vesicles, and a vesicle pulldown assay. The goal of this section is to provide an overview of the unique challenges inherent in the study of an interfacial enzyme such as DGKθ and to outline methods useful for analysis. We include a short tutorial on selecting lipids for forming the interface since this is critical for a successful in vitro assay, and lipids are important regulators of this enzyme. The general principles can be applied to the study of other interfacial enzymes.

The story of nuclear diacyglycerol is proving to be a complex one. Sub-pools of nuclear diglyceride that differ in their metabolism, nuclear localization and temporal regulation have been identified, suggesting potentially diverse signaling functions. One of the great remaining challenges is to assign functional roles to these diverse populations. In the last twenty years great strides have been made toward understanding the character and composition of nuclear DAG. Determining the functions of this nuclear lipid should make the next twenty years interesting indeed.
